The third Hindi film rendition of Chattopadhyay’s classic novella is arguably one of the best movies produced by Bollywood. This three-hour epic tells the tragic story of a man named Devdas (played by Shahrukh Khan), who, after losing his childhood love Paro (Aishwarya Rai) to the strict rules of the caste system, spirals into an abyss of depression and alcoholism. In this sinful world of excessive drinking and brothels, he meets the courtesan Chandamuhki (Madhuri Dixit), who falls in love with him and cares for him as he sinks lower and lower into a state of drunken despair. Many believe Khan gives the best performance of his career in this film. Rai is convincing as the adoring but immature Paro. Dixit channels her charm and dancing talents into the seductive yet nurturing character of Chandramuhki. Even the minor characters give distinct performances. Director Sanjay Leela Bhansali has created a true masterpiece that conveys Chattopadhyay’s heartbreaking story with stunning visuals, music, and acting.
